WWE and Foxtel extend television partnership in Australia

WWE and Foxtel extended their partnership into its 18th year with a new agreement to broadcast WWE programming live in Australia, including Raw and SmackDown as well as WWE pay-per-views, including WrestleMania and SummerSlam.

“Foxtel is a long-time, valued partner who shares our vision and passion for engaging and entertaining our fans,” said Michelle Wilson, WWE Chief Revenue & Marketing Officer. “This agreement allows us to continue showcasing our unique blend of action-packed, family friendly entertainment across Australia.”

Foxtel channel FOX8 airs Raw live at 10AM Tuesdays and Smackdown live at 10AM Wednesdays. Fans can order all WWE specials live on Foxtel pay-per-view channel Main Event, including WrestleMania, SummerSlam, Survivor Series and Royal Rumble. All programs will be available on demand.

“We are thrilled to extend our long-standing partnership with one of the biggest brands in entertainment,” said Stephen Baldwin, Foxtel’s Director of Channels. “WWE has such a passionate fan base in Australia, and Foxtel is pleased to bring this popular content to our customers.”
